Filling the fuel tank 3-4 General information
3
N00301100900
Front-wheel drive vehicles: 15.5 gal (59.0 L) All-wheel drive vehicles: 14.5 gal (55.0 L) 1. Before filling with fuel, stop the engine. 2. The fuel tank filler is located on the rear driver side of your vehicle. The fuel tank filler door can be openedfrom inside the vehicle with the fuel tank filler door release lever located at the left side of the driver’s seat.
3. Open the fuel tank filler pipe by slowly turning the cap counterclockwise. 4. While filling with fuel, store the cap in the cap holder located on the inside of the fuel tank filler door.
Filling the fuel tank
WA R N I N G Gasoline is highly flammable and explo- sive. You could be burned, seriously injured or killed when handling it. When refueling your vehicle, always turn theengine off and keep away from flames, sparks, and smoking materials. Always handle fuel in well-ventilated outdoorareas. Before removing the fuel cap, be sure to get rid of your body’s static electricity by touching a metal part of the car or fuel pump. Any static electricity on your bodycould create a spark that ignites fuel vapor. Perform the whole refueling process (opening the fuel tank filler door, remov- ing the fuel cap, etc.) by yourself. Do notlet any other person come near the fuel tank filler. If you allowed a person to help you and that person was carrying staticelectricity, fuel vapor could be ignited. Do not move away from the fuel tank filler until refueling is finished. If you moved away and did something else (for example, sitting on a seat) part-way through the refueling process, you could pick up a fresh charge of static electricity. Be careful not to inhale fuel vapor. Fuel contains toxic substances.
Keep the doors and windows closed while refueling the vehicle. If they were open, fuel vapor could get into the cabin.

WA R N I N G Since the fuel system may be under pres- sure, remove the fuel tank filler cap slowly. This relieves any pressure or vac-uum that might have built up in the fuel tank. If the cap is venting vapor or if you hear a hissing sound, wait until it stopsbefore removing the cap. Otherwise, fuel may spray out, injuring you or others.
